DAARE/ SAFE FINANCIAL QUALIFICATIONS CONTENTION Commonwealth Edison is not financially qualified to complete construction of Byron in a manner which will result in a safe plant. As a basis for this contention, DAARE/ SAFE incorporates herein by reference, in their entirety, the Petition of Rockford League of Uomen Voters for Waiver of or Exception to Financial Qualifications Regulations, the Petition of DAARE/ SAFE for Waiver of or Exception to Financial Qualifications Regulations, and all exhibits thereto. DAARE/ SAFE specifically contends that:

a. Commonwealth Edison ("CE") does not possess or have reasonable assurance of obtaining the funds necessary to complete coastruction of Byron, to cover related fuel cycle costs, or to cover operation costs for the period of the license, plus the costs of permanently shutting down the facility and maintaining it in a safe condition. (See League Financial Qualifications Petition at 4-6 and Exhibits A, B, C, D, E, F, and G, supplemented by DAARE/ SAFE Financial Qualifications Petition and exhibits thereto.)

b. There is no reasonable assurance that the Illinois Commerce Commission will raise CE's rates high enough to enable CE to complete construction of a safe plant and to safely operate Byron. (See League Financial Qualifications Petition at 6-8 and Exhibits A, C, E, F; Exhibits A, B and C to League Need for Power Petition; supplemented by DAARE/ SAFE Financial Qualifications Petition and Exhibits thereto.)
c. CE's cost projections for completion of construction, operation and decommissioning of Byron are understated and more reasonable proj ections are so high that CE does not possess or ,

have reasonable assurance of obtaining the necessary funds. (See League Financial Qualifications Petition at 6-10; Exhibits II, 1, J, K and L; supplemented by DAARE/ SAFE Financial Qualifications Petition and Exhibits thereto.)

d. As a result of CE's lack of financial qualifications, completion and operation of Byron will jeopardize the public health and safety. (See League Financial Qualifications Petition at 10-12; Exhibits F, 11 and M thereto; supplemented by DAARE/

SAFE Financial Qualifications Petition and Exhibits thereto.)

The Sa fety Evaluation Report (SER) issued by the NRC staff in February , 1982, and supplemented in March, 1982, analyzes in part the financial qualifications of CE. The SER must be supplemented in at least two respects:

-- the estimated costs of the Byron plant are understated and should be revised in light of new information submitted by intervenors.

9 the conclusion that CE is financially qualified safely to operate and decommission Byrca is erroneous and must be changed. The SER must be supplemented to reflect that the Company is not financially qualified and that there is no reason-able assurance that it will be able to obtain sufficient funds to complete construction of a safe plant at Byron and to cover the costs of safe operation and decommissioning.
